The problem is that everywhere the gas drilling industry goes, a trail of water contamination, air pollution, health concerns and betrayal of basic American civic and community values follows.
In this quote, Josh Fox critiques the gas drilling industry, particularly focusing on its environmental and social impact. He argues that wherever gas drilling takes place, it leaves behind a trail of water contamination, air pollution, and health concerns. This suggests that the industry's operations have harmful consequences on both the environment and the well-being of local communities. Fox’s criticism is rooted in his advocacy for environmental protection, as seen in his documentary Gasland, which explores the dangers of hydraulic fracturing, or fracking.
Fox also highlights the concept of betrayal of basic American civic and community values. He suggests that the gas drilling industry, in its pursuit of profit, undermines the principles of public trust, safety, and sustainability that are foundational to American society. The quote implies that communities and local residents are often left to deal with the negative effects of drilling, while the industry and its stakeholders benefit without facing adequate consequences for their actions.
The reference to water contamination, air pollution, and health concerns emphasizes the tangible and lasting effects that gas drilling can have on both the environment and human life. Fox is raising awareness about the environmental degradation caused by industries that prioritize profit over public safety and health. This aligns with his broader stance against fracking and other industrial practices that, in his view, harm the environment and communities in the name of economic gain.
In conclusion, Josh Fox’s quote highlights the environmental and social costs of the gas drilling industry. It reflects his belief that the negative consequences of drilling, including pollution and health risks, are significant and often overlooked, and that these practices betray the core values of community well-being and public responsibility.
